As enterprises move toward more agile and rapid development cycles, no-code solutions have become an attractive option for product leaders looking to streamline processes. These platforms enable teams to build and deploy applications faster, allowing product leaders to meet business demands more effectively. However, while the potential of no-code solutions is immense, ensuring seamless integration within the broader enterprise ecosystem requires a thoughtful and strategic approach.
Product leaders are responsible for driving innovation, and integrating no-code platforms effectively can accelerate that process. However, there are several critical factors to consider when evaluating no-code platforms for enterprise use.
Compatibility with Existing Systems
One of the primary challenges for product leaders is ensuring that any new technology integrates well with existing enterprise systems. No-code platforms must have robust APIs and connectors to seamlessly integrate with legacy systems, CRM platforms, ERP software, and other essential tools. This compatibility is key to ensuring a smooth data flow across different departments and reducing operational friction.
When selecting a no-code platform, product leaders should prioritize solutions that offer strong integration capabilities with the tools and technologies already in use. Platforms like Microsoft Power Apps and OutSystems, for example, offer wide-ranging integration options, making it easier for enterprises to scale and expand their digital ecosystems.
Scalability and Security Considerations
As product leaders, ensuring that the platform can scale alongside the business is vital. While many no-code solutions are designed for speed and ease of use, some may fall short when dealing with large volumes of data or complex workflows. It's essential to evaluate the platform's scalability and assess whether it can handle enterprise-level demands over time.
Security is another critical factor. Given that no-code platforms are used to develop applications across departments, it's important that they meet enterprise-grade security standards. This means assessing the platform's encryption capabilities, compliance with regulatory requirements (such as GDPR or HIPAA), and ensuring that there are robust role-based access controls in place.
Governance and Control
Product leaders need to maintain visibility and control over the applications being developed, even when those apps are created by non-technical users. Proper governance frameworks are essential to preventing the rise of shadow IT‚ applications developed without the oversight of the IT department. Leading no-code platforms offer admin dashboards and controls that allow product leaders to oversee the development process, ensuring that all applications align with the company's policies and infrastructure.
By providing governance mechanisms, these platforms enable product leaders to empower their teams without losing control of essential business processes.
Real-World Impact and Use Cases
Several organizations have leveraged no-code platforms to deliver high-impact results. For example, Goldman Sachs has implemented no-code solutions to automate internal workflows, while companies like John Deere have used these platforms to enhance operational efficiency without requiring deep technical expertise. These use cases demonstrate how no-code solutions can drive digital transformation without overburdening development teams or compromising security and scalability.
For product leaders tasked with integrating no-code platforms into enterprise systems, careful evaluation of compatibility, scalability, security, and governance will be key to achieving seamless adoption and long-term success.
